Ghana defender Mohammed Salisu opened his season's goal-scoring account to hand AS Monaco a narrow win over Toulouse in the French Ligue 1 on Saturday evening.

AS Monaco secured their fifth win of the 2025-26 season to maintain their place in the top four following a 1-0 victory against Toulouse at the Stade Louis II.

Salisu snatched all the three maximum points for the Red and White lads when he brilliantly headed home a cross delivered by Kassoum Ouattara in the 3rd minute of the game.

The game was intense for the two teams but no additional goal was produced as it ended in a 1-0 win for Monaco at home.

The Black Stars defender enjoyed the full duration of the game while his compatriot Francis Abu lasted for 66 minutes.

Salisu has scored one goal in his four league appearances for AS Monaco in the ongoing season's campaign.
